... | ... | @@ -28,7 +28,10 @@ Esta seção irá abordar a arquitetura selecionada para o Backend e Frontend, a |
|
|
|
|
|
## Arquitetura Geral da Aplicação
|
|
|
|
|
|
TBD
|
|
|
A aplicação usa uma versão adaptada do paradigma Model-View-Controller (MVC). O MVC é composto por três agentes, que desempenham funções distintas, mas relacionadas:
|
|
|
- O "controller" ("controlador") é a parte que o usuário usa para interagir com a aplicação, comunicando, com ela, dados.
|
|
|
- O "model" ("modelo") é a parte escondida ao usuário; ela recebe informação do controlador, e faz o trabalho lógico necessário para tentar realizar ações solicitadas pelo usuário, atualizando a view com as suas atividades.
|
|
|
- A "view" ("visualização") é a parte que o usuário consome, enquanto usa a aplicação. Inclui qualquer componente (visual ou não) que seja usado, pela aplicação, para comunica, ao usuário, informação sobre o estado do model.
|
|
|
|
|
|
## Deploy
|
|
|
|
... | ... | |